I had a major gas leak that i had to fix, so i went ahead and replaced them. sunroof was leaking horribly! the black plastic pieces that the sunroof "tabs" stuck into are screwed in and the water is kept out by small, poorly made gaskets. removed them and went happy with the silicone. removed most of the headliner because it was so soggy.
